The Three-Week Window
After enduring China's national college entrance exam, 18-year-old Guo Xinyan had exactly three weeks to choose her future. She opened Alibaba's Qwen chatbot and fed it her score, her provincial rank in Shandong, three acceptable majors, a modest budget, and a preference for coastal cities. Within moments, the system returned dozens of university-program pairings sorted by probability of admission.
Her parents, unfamiliar with the application process, consulted ByteDance's Doubao for a second opinion. Neither family member mentioned passion, intellectual curiosity, or long-term learning goals. "There's nothing in particular I want to study," Guo explained. "We are just looking for good career prospects."

Around 10 million Chinese students sit the gaokao each year, and the compressed timeline between score release and application deadlines leaves little room for deliberation. Unlike U.S. undergraduates who routinely switch majors, Chinese university policies make transferring between disciplines difficult and rare. For most students, the choice made in those three weeks is final.
A $160 Million Industry Under Pressure
Before 2025, families navigated the labyrinth of thousands of schools and hundreds of majors through a patchwork of guidance books, social media influencers, and private tutors. The market for college admission advisory services reached $160 million, according to consultancy iiMedia. Premium one-on-one coaching sessions commanded fees as high as $2,700.
The most prominent figure in this space was Zhang Xuefeng, a blunt-spoken adviser with over 27 million Douyin followers. Zhang built his reputation by telling working-class families which fields led to stable employment and which did not. Math and engineering earned his endorsement; journalism and philosophy did not. "If your family has no money, don't talk about dreams," he would say. "Pick a major that puts food on the table."
Zhang died suddenly from cardiac arrest in March, but his influence persists. Developers extracted his books and recorded remarks to create a "Zhang Xuefeng skill" on GitHub, a bundle of instructions that can be loaded into any AI agent to replicate his utilitarian tone. The code is open-source and widely used.
The Big Four Enter the Market
Alibaba, ByteDance, Tencent, and Baidu all launched specialized college advisory chatbots in 2025, offering the service at no charge. The tools are built on agentic AI architectures that analyze historical admission cutoff scores, ask for gaokao results, career interests, and even Myers-Briggs personality types, then produce tiered recommendations labeled "reach," "safety," and "backup."
Alibaba claims Qwen generated 23 million college program reports for this year's gaokao cohort and has conducted tutorials in rural high schools. Tencent's Yuanbao bot reported fielding 200 million admission-related queries by mid-July. Baidu said 15 million people used its advisory feature in late June alone.
The companies frame the initiative as a public service, but the strategic motive is clear: habituating millions of young users to rely on AI for high-stakes decisions. If a chatbot earns trust during the most consequential choice of adolescence, it stands a better chance of becoming the default tool for career moves, financial planning, and major purchases later.
Alibaba has staffed Qwen's college advisory function with 300 human specialists to refine the model's reasoning. Baidu promises that human experts review AI-generated recommendations before delivery. Both measures acknowledge the liability exposure inherent in algorithmic guidance at this scale.
Utility Over Identity
Xindy Lin, a user experience designer in Fujian province, built a custom chatbot on OpenAI's Codex to help her younger sister. She combined the Zhang Xuefeng skill, a directory of available programs, and three years of admission data. Her sister's requirements: good job prospects, minimal math. The bot suggested supply-chain management and e-commerce marketing.
"There's no way individuals can digest so much information in such a short time," Lin said. The logic is defensible. With thousands of permutations and a narrow decision window, algorithmic filtering appears rational. But the framing of the query itself reflects a broader shift in how young people are encouraged to think about higher education.
Career counseling in Chinese high schools is minimal. In an environment of high youth unemployment and widespread anxiety about AI displacing jobs, the calculus has tilted sharply toward instrumental outcomes. Universities have responded by introducing majors in "embodied intelligence" and "brain-computer science." AI itself has become a popular choice among students hedging against automation.
The result is a feedback loop: economic insecurity drives students toward pragmatic majors, which in turn reinforces the perception that education is primarily a credentialing exercise. Chatbots trained on historical admission data and labor market signals amplify this dynamic. They optimize for employability, not for intellectual development or long-term adaptability.
The Hidden Costs of Automation
Ye Xiaoyang, a Seattle-based economist and visiting professor at East China Normal University, has spent years advising rural students on college applications. He acknowledges that AI excels at sorting through tens of thousands of program options, but he remains skeptical of its capacity to help young people determine what they want from life.
"Everyone can open a chat box, but it doesn't mean everyone has the same ability to make choices," Ye noted. Many rural students lack basic computer literacy and struggle to craft prompts that yield useful guidance. This year, Ye launched his own free AI platform designed to teach students foundational admission rules and encourage exploration of career directions rather than simply delivering ranked lists.
"A good AI system should be able to guide students to think for themselves," he said.
The technical limitations are also material. Chinese media testing has uncovered instances of chatbots citing outdated admission cutoffs or omitting strong-fit programs. If a student relies on faulty data and fails to secure a match in the first round, they cascade into lower-ranked schools or miss the cycle entirely. The consequences are not easily reversed.
There is also the herding problem. If millions of students with similar scores receive similar recommendations, the bots may inadvertently concentrate applications around a narrow set of programs, distorting admit rates and creating unexpected competition in previously overlooked fields.
Trust, Verification, and the Human Anchor
Guo, the Shandong student, knows classmates who paid for human coaches. She chose to cross-reference the chatbot's output with official guidance books and posts from current students on social network RedNote. She wanted to know about dormitory conditions, campus culture, and whether the schools delivered on their promises.
"I still find real people's experiences more trustworthy," she said.
Her approach suggests a pragmatic middle path: use AI to narrow the field, then rely on human testimony and institutional track records to make the final call. It is a form of hybrid decision-making that may become standard as algorithmic advice proliferates in domains once reserved for human judgment.
The college admission coaching industry has long been criticized for monetizing anxiety and, in some cases, for coaches secretly using AI to generate recommendations while charging premium fees. But the shift to free, automated tools does not eliminate the underlying problem. It simply redistributes risk from financial cost to informational accuracy and interpretive skill.
For China's tech giants, the gaokao advisory push is both a brand-building exercise and a test of agentic AI's ability to handle nuanced, multi-variable decisions at scale. For the 10 million students who take the exam each year, it is a high-wire act with limited safety nets. The bots are fast, comprehensive, and free. Whether they are wise remains an open question.
